PVR INOX to shut 70 non-performing display screens in FY25, prepares monetisation of real estate assets, ET Retail

.Leading multiple driver PVR INOX plans to close 70 non-performing monitors in FY25 and are going to go with possible monetisation of non-core realty assets in prime locations such as Mumbai, Pune, as well as Vadodara, according to its own most up-to-date annual file. Though the firm will definitely incorporate 120 brand-new screens in FY25, it will definitely additionally shut virtually 60-70 non-performing monitors, as it goes after for profitable development. About 40 per cent of new monitors addition will certainly originate from South India, where it will certainly possess a "key concentration" on this smaller permeated region according to its own tool to lasting strategy. Moreover, PVR INOX is redefining its growth approach by transitioning in the direction of a capital-light development version to reduce its own capex on brand new display screens add-on by 25 to 30 percent in the existing budgetary. Now, PVR INOX will partner along with developers to mutually buy brand new display capex through shifting in the direction of a franchise-owned and also company-operated (FOCO) style. It is likewise reviewing monetisation of possessed real property properties, as the leading film exhibitor targets to end up being "net-debt cost-free" business in the not far off future. "This includes a prospective monetisation of our non-core real property possessions in prime sites such as Mumbai, Pune, as well as Vadodara," claimed Dealing with Supervisor Ajay Kumar Bijli as well as Manager Director Sanjeev Kumar addressing the shareholders of the provider. In relations to development, they said the emphasis is to hasten expansion in underrepresented markets. "Our company's medium to long-term approach are going to include expanding the variety of monitors in South India due to the region's higher requirement for movies as well as somewhat reduced number of multiplexes in evaluation to various other areas. Our experts approximate that around 40 percent of our total display add-ons will certainly come from South India," they pointed out. Throughout the year, PVR INOX opened up 130 brand new displays across 25 movie theaters and also stopped 85 under-performing monitors all over 24 movie theaters according to its own tactic of financially rewarding development. "This rationalisation becomes part of our on-going attempts to optimise our collection. The amount of fasteners seems high since our company are actually performing it for the very first time as a mixed entity," said Bijli. PVR INOX's web debt in FY24 went to Rs 1,294 crore. The provider had lessened its web personal debt through Rs 136.4 crore last economic, mentioned CFO Gaurav Sharma. "Although our team are actually cutting down on capital spending, our team are not compromising on growth and is going to open up just about 110-120 screens in FY25. Simultaneously, certainly not seesawing coming from our goal of lucrative growth, our experts are going to go out nearly 60-70 display screens that are non-performing and a protract our profits," he said. In FY24, PVR's revenue was at Rs 6,203.7 crore and it stated a reduction of Rs 114.3 crore. This was the initial full year of functions of the merged facility PVR INOX. Over the development on merging assimilation, Bijli said "80-90 percent of the targeted synergies was actually obtained in 2023-24" In FY24, PVR INOX possessed a 10 per-cent growth in ticket prices as well as 11 percent in F&ampB invest per head, which was "higher-than-normal". This was mostly therefore merger harmonies on the combination of PVR as well as INOX, said Sharma. "Moving forward, the boost in ticket costs and also meals as well as beverage costs every scalp will be actually more in accordance with the lasting historical growth fees," he pointed out. PVR INOX strives to repair pre-pandemic operating frames, improving profit on capital, and steering free cash flow production. "Our company strive to enhance profits by boosting footfalls by means of innovative customer achievement and retention," claimed Sharma adding "We are actually also driving expense effectiveness through renegotiating rental deals, shutting under-performing screens, embracing a leaner organisational establishment, as well as managing overhead expenses.".
